Suan Ni Rou

Suan Ni Rou is a delightful Chinese burger featuring tender, marinated garlic beef, served in a soft, fluffy bun. This dairy-free dish bursts with flavor and is perfect for a quick and satisfying meal.

Ingredients

  • Beef (ground) - 250 grams
  • Garlic - 5 cloves, minced
  • Ginger - 1 teaspoon, minced
  • Soy sauce - 2 tablespoons
  • Sesame oil - 1 tablespoon
  • Green onions - 2 stalks, chopped
  • Cilantro - 2 tablespoons, chopped
  • Chinese steamed buns - 2 pieces
  • Cucumber - 1 small, sliced
  • Salt -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Black pepper - 1/4 teaspoon
  • Vegetable oil - 1 tablespoon

Steps

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ine ground beef, minced garlic, minced ginger, soy sauce, sesame oil, salt, and black pepper. Mix well until all ingredients are fully incorporated.
  2. Form the mixture into two equal patties, about 1.5 cm thick.
  3.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at. Once hot, add the patties and cook for about 4-5 minutes on each side, or until the beef is cooked through and browned.
  4. While the patties are cooking, steam the Chinese buns according to package instructions until soft and warm.
  5. Once the patties are cooked, remove them from the skillet and let them rest for a minute.
  6. Assemble the burgers by placing each beef patty inside a steamed bun. Top with chopped green onions, cilantro, and cucumber slices.
  7. Serve immediately with your choice of dipping sauce.

Health Benefits

  • High in protein, supporting muscle growth and repair.
  • Contains garlic, which may boost the immune system and have anti-inflammatory properties.
